Join us for a Friends Committee on National Legislation Introduction to Advocacy Workshop (FCNL). Come and learn strategic and effective advocacy tools to promote peace and justice, and be part of creating a local grassroots advocacy team in Washington DC. At the workshop, you will also learn about the 2019 FCNL Advocacy Team campaign to repeal the 2001 and 2002 Authorizations for the Use of Military Force (AUMF) that have been used by three presidents to justify endless wars.
